Arcadia officer suspended after arrest


 

 

A city of Arcadia police officer has been suspended following an arrest on March 15.

While a press release issued by the city did not name the officer, one of its full-time policemen, Israel Garcia, was listed on the La Crosse County Jail roster after an arrest on March 15. The charge was listed as obstructing an officer with a $300 cash bond. 

As of Monday of this week, charges had not been filed. 

A press release issued by the city and signed by Mayor John Kimmel said the city is not “pre-judging the officer but the sheriff’s department and district attorney believe there is ‘probable cause.’” The release said the officer would be suspended until the matter is resolved through the court system.

The suspension leaves the city with just two of its five full-time officers working. Former chief Diana Anderson resigned in January and officer Brandon Larson left the city earlier this month. 

In the release, Kimmel wrote Trempealeau County Sheriff Brett Semingson has advised the city that his department will assist in policing the city.
